It appears that the Fox Entertainment Channel, which is broadcasting the World Series, needs the Red Sox to lose a few and the Cardinals to win a few. Paul Curcio writes: "Just days ago, Fox had everything riding on the Boston Red Sox. How things have changed now that the Sox are up two games in the World Series against the St. Louis Cardinals."
Curcio continues: "Yes, it would be the grandest World Series, perhaps ever, if Boston were to win, its first such victory since 1918. But not so fast. Fox very much needs the Series to go beyond a shutout of four games. Seven games, with the last going into extra innings, would be just dandy. It's all about ad dollars, in the case of the three remaining games, millions upon millions of dollars in ad revenue that it would not see and yet sorely needs."
